A Postgraduate Certificate in Edge Computing Optimization for Green Cities is increasingly significant in today's market, driven by the UK's ambitious sustainability goals and the rapid growth of smart city initiatives. The UK government aims to achieve net-zero emissions by 2050, requiring substantial optimization of energy consumption in urban environments. Edge computing, with its ability to process data closer to the source, plays a crucial role in achieving this. This specialization addresses the pressing need for professionals skilled in optimizing smart city infrastructure for energy efficiency and resource management.
